Layout

Shuttle AN50R
Because of blue PCB, motherboards external appearance is splendid, but not harsh. Nicely coloured DIMM slots and IDE connectors give their own extra to motherboards overall look. Colours arent however most interesting things on Shuttle AN50R. Most attention draws the unique layout of AN50R, which is a quite different compared to most other motherboards because of the one chip chipset. Processor socket is located in the middle of motherboards upper half while nForce 3 150 chipset is on the lower part of motherboard.

AGP & DIMM slots
There is lots of empty space between AGP and DIMM slots, which helps installation process of memory modules even if long display adapter is on its place at AGP slot. The way it should be but isn't usually.

View from lower part of the motherboard
Lower part of the PCB is quite ordinary looking. Perhaps most visible detail is a little passive heat sink on nForce 3 150 chipset. SATA ports have been located very near of the last PCI slot. Problem occurs when you have long PCI card installed on slot and you have to plug SATA cables on their place. Other possible problem is that tall ATX full towers may have 3.5" drive bays at the very top of the tower and with Shuttle AN50R you are going to need extra long SATA cables, which are hard to find.
Yellow jumper at the picture is CMOS clear jumper, which is located nicely. Onboard power and reset switches are also visible on the bottom part of the image.

More Connectors
IDE and floppy drive connectors can be found on their usual locations as well as ATX power connector.

Closeup
Colour coded connectors for power, reset and other connectors are always welcome. Its also easy to spot onboard power and reset connector from this picture. Just at the left end of the picture one can spot HDD LED, which cannot be turned off. Rounded PCB corners are these days usual view.
Overall I think that AN50Rs layout is quite spacious and there isnt very much room for criticism. One main reason for that is one chip nForce 3 150 chipset, which leave much space especially at the upper part of PCB. Despite of various integrated features AN50R doesnt look full packed and even these things matter a little how motherboard actually performs and works, good and spacious layout often helps installation process and even actual use.
Power circuitry

Power circuitry
Three-phased processor power circuitry is controlled by ISL6559CB. In this challenging job it has support from seven RLX-labelled 3300uF 10V and four RLX-labelled 1500uF 16V capacitors. 12V power connector is placed on its right position near power circuitry. Shuttle has also placed temperature sensor near power circuitry, which monitors PWM temperature.
